Armenia confirmed 1,148 new COVID-19 cases, bringing the nationwide tally to 192,639, Report informs, citing the National Center for Disease Control and Prevention of the Ministry of Health.
The death toll has reached 3,515 as 18 more succumbed to the deadly pathogen. As many as 173,064 people have recovered from the disease.
There are currently 15,168 active coronavirus cases in the country.
The novel coronavirus (COVID-19) emerged in late 2019 in China’s Hubei province and has spread to more than 200 countries and territories since then.
On February 11, the WHO officially named the 2019 novel coronavirus (2019-nCoV) as COVID-19, and on March 11, declared it a pandemic.
